Free racing tips: Man On The Spot previews every race from Fonner Park, Nebraska


Check out our race-by-race verdicts and nap selection for Monday's meeting at Fonner Park in Nebraska, North America.

4.00

This is such a poor maiden that it would be no surprise to see David Anderson’s Cougar Cat newcomer Platte Girl play a leading role. Baker Township has a better draw today but was behind Sweet Cowgirl here last time and P R GOLD MONEY in the run before that. Just the one place behind subsequent winners over this trip prior to finding 6f a shade too far last time, this looks a good opportunity for Chris Fackler’s mount to finally break his duck.
